**Break-Glass Access — Marrowtail Crash Pipeline**

If the Marrowtail mobile crash-report pipeline stalls during a release freeze, the release manager may invoke break-glass to drain the ingest buffer manually. Use only when symbolication backlog exceeds one hour. All actions are logged to the Pinefold audit trail. To authenticate the break-glass session, enter the recovery passphrase shown below.

strongbox words: druvan-lamys-eliius-jorax-istox-soreth-ulays-gilix-ralix-oliiel-norwyn-casvan-praius

## Account Recovery — Flaky DNS path

Context: Marrowgate login service intermittently fails account recovery when the resolver in zone-b times out. Symptoms: recovery emails delayed, token validation 504s.

Steps: 1) Check resolver health endpoint. 2) If error rate >5%, pin the service to the zone-a resolver via config flag. 3) Restart the recovery workers. 4) Verify token round-trip. Do not flush the resolver cache mid-incident; it made things worse last time. Re-enabling zone-b requires the operator passphrase given below.

recovery phrase for yahap-faduf: sorion-kasath-briath-gorius-ulaael-zorvan-aldiel-quenwyn-casdor-framir-julwyn-novvan-zorox

## Tuning

The Furrowlink gateway buffers CAN-bus frames from field units before uplink. Defaults assume spotty rural connectivity: aggressive local batching, conservative retry. Do not raise batch size without also raising the flush interval, or memory on the Harrowden test rigs spikes. All knobs live in one place to keep review diffs small. Current constants are listed below.

tuning constants:
BUDGETS = {
    "gilok": 870,
    "briael": 629,
    "silok": 264,
    "ruswyn": 693,
    "ralax": 162,
    "ralath": 605,
    "nordor": 675,
}

# Partition rollover config — Dovetail Ledger (Harrowfield deployment)
# Tables partition by calendar month; the rollover job creates next month's
# partition on the 25th and drops partitions older than 13 months.
# Release manager: do not ship if PARTITION_HORIZON differs from prod.
# Verify the maintenance window flag is off before cutover.
# The rollover job authenticates to the admin schema; its credential
# goes on the line immediately following this comment block.

secret setting of tajof-bahif: COURIER_KEY3=65d